The Royal Melbourne Hospital Manages Operations with Aconex

The Royal Melbourne Hospital deployed Oracle Aconex’s Dynamic Manuals (part of the Aconex Handover suite) to manage mobile asset information for its US$228 million project in Melbourne. Before the solution, operations and maintenance (O&M) manuals existed as hard copies and CDs, were often incomplete or outdated, and staff spent hours searching paper drawings and binders to find asset data.

By moving O&M data to a secure cloud-based, tablet-friendly system with barcode/QR-code access, the hospital created an easy-to-navigate digital knowledge base that can be updated on site and during future projects. The change provides real-time asset information, fast targeted searches, up-to-date manuals protected from loss, and a seamless handover from construction to operations.
